Advanced Strategies for Optimal Unblur Image Results
For obtaining the best enhancements, begin with the maximum possible quality input image. Small files have fewer data for the tool to analyze, limiting improvement effectiveness. If feasible, use RAW or TIFF files for more detailed source material. While processing, moderate clarity settings usually deliver the more authentic looks—high values can introduce unnatural edges or noise. Rather, combine medium sharpness with increased noise suppression for a polished output.
With images affected from movement blurriness, submit several similar takes if accessible. Unblur Image can occasionally analyze minor differences between them to rebuild elements better precisely. Post enhancement, examine the enhanced image at full magnification to assess small features like lettering or material textures. If slight imperfections persist, re-enhance the photo with marginally reduced parameters or trim the affected region.
